From 13870a74c8c15463f5735fe70b0a656fe4edd8b4 Mon Sep 17 00:00:00 2001
From: iamhectorsosa
Date: Thu, 11 Jul 2024 14:34:12 +0200
Subject: [PATCH] Updating templates
---
apps/next/emails/magic_link.tsx | 4 ++--
.../next/supabase/migrations/20240507084126_extensions.sql | 4 ----
apps/next/supabase/migrations/20240507084838_profiles.sql | 7 +++++++
apps/next/supabase/templates/magic_link.html | 4 ++--
4 files changed, 11 insertions(+), 8 deletions(-)
delete mode 100644 apps/next/supabase/migrations/20240507084126_extensions.sql
diff --git a/apps/next/emails/magic_link.tsx b/apps/next/emails/magic_link.tsx
index 492029f..75b4613 100644
--- a/apps/next/emails/magic_link.tsx
+++ b/apps/next/emails/magic_link.tsx
@@ -23,10 +23,10 @@ export default function Email() {
return (
- Passwordless Sign In
+ Passwordless Sign in
- Passwordless Sign In
+ Passwordless Sign in
Click on Sign in or use a One-time password:
diff --git a/apps/next/supabase/migrations/20240507084126_extensions.sql b/apps/next/supabase/migrations/20240507084126_extensions.sql
deleted file mode 100644
index 44715ac..0000000
--- a/apps/next/supabase/migrations/20240507084126_extensions.sql
+++ /dev/null
@@ -1,4 +0,0 @@
-create extension if not exists "pg_cron" with schema "extensions";
-
-
-
diff --git a/apps/next/supabase/migrations/20240507084838_profiles.sql b/apps/next/supabase/migrations/20240507084838_profiles.sql
index bab59d0..74a5ab5 100644
--- a/apps/next/supabase/migrations/20240507084838_profiles.sql
+++ b/apps/next/supabase/migrations/20240507084838_profiles.sql
@@ -136,12 +136,19 @@ CREATE TRIGGER update_email_in_profiles_trigger AFTER UPDATE OF email ON auth.us
CREATE TRIGGER handle_user_becomes_permanent_trigger AFTER UPDATE OF email ON auth.users FOR EACH ROW WHEN (((old.email IS null) AND (new.email IS not null))) EXECUTE FUNCTION handle_new_user();
+create extension if not exists "pg_cron" with schema "extensions";
+
SELECT cron.schedule (
'anonymous-users-cleanup',
'30 3 * * 6', -- Saturday at 3:30am (GMT)
$$ DELETE FROM auth.users WHERE is_anonymous = TRUE; $$
);
+create extension if not exists "moddatetime" with schema "extensions";
+
+create trigger handle_updated_at before update on profiles
+ for each row execute procedure moddatetime (updated_at);
+
diff --git a/apps/next/supabase/templates/magic_link.html b/apps/next/supabase/templates/magic_link.html
index fc02371..83c1423 100644
--- a/apps/next/supabase/templates/magic_link.html
+++ b/apps/next/supabase/templates/magic_link.html
@@ -5,7 +5,7 @@
- Passwordless Sign In
+
Passwordless Sign in
@@ -13,7 +13,7 @@
- Passwordless Sign In
+ Passwordless Sign in
Click on Sign in or use a One-time password:
|